Precise Biometrics About to get World's Largest Order in its Industry


LUND, Sweden, Nov. 12, 2001 (PRIMEZONE) -- Precise Biometrics has received an order equal to more than half of the last quarter's sales. It is an order of 1000 fingerprint readers, which will be used for IT security. The order also covers a license package of about 10,000 licenses. The licenses may result in sales of a comparable number of fingerprint readers.

"This might be the largest breakthrough on the world market," said Christer Bergman, CEO of Precise Biometrics, "and not just for us but for our entire industry. The potential of this deal is fantastic. I am delighted that with this first partial order alone, we get a turnover of more than half of the third quarter's sales." Utimaco Safeware Netherlands, Precise Biometrics' partner, signed the order on behalf of a Dutch customer, which now buys 1000 fingerprint readers that enable computer access with a fingerprint rather than a password. The technology also enables more secure computer traffic. Since the customer already ordered a license package for about 10,000 users, it is very likely that additional fingerprint reader orders will roll in for a comparable number of licenses. The order of 1000 readers will be delivered during November and will influence cash flow of this year positively. Precise Biometrics AB, Europe's leading biometrics company, markets in-house developed products and systems for biometric* identification using fingerprints. The products replace passwords, PINs and ID cards in IT, telecom and pass systems. Precise Biometrics was started in Lund, Sweden, in 1997, by Nils Bernhard, Marten Oebrink and Christer Fahraeus and today has 60 employees. The company has its head office in Lund, Sweden, an associate office in Stockholm, and a subsidiary in Washington DC, USA. The company's shares are quoted on the OM Stockholm Exchange's O-list.
